The Parliament of Catalonia is located in Barcelona’s Ciutadella Park. Originally built in the 18th century as an arsenal of the fortress, the building was later converted to house the Catalan Parliament. Its distinctive red-and-gold façade and neoclassical style make it one of the city’s historic landmarks.

The Castell dels Tres Dragons is a striking Modernist building in Barcelona’s Ciutadella Park, designed by architect Lluís Domènech i Montaner for the 1888 Universal Exhibition. Built in the style of a medieval castle with red brick and decorative towers, it later housed the Zoology Museum. Today, it remains an architectural landmark of Catalan Modernism.

The Jardins Fontserè i Mestre are charming gardens inside Ciutadella Park, designed in the 19th century by Josep Fontserè and his assistant, the young Antoni Gaudí. They feature elegant pathways, lush greenery, and decorative fountains, offering visitors a peaceful retreat in the heart of Barcelona.

The Monument a Colom is a towering tribute to Christopher Columbus, located at the lower end of La Rambla in Barcelona. Erected in 1888 for the Universal Exhibition, the monument features a 60-meter-high column topped with a statue of Columbus pointing toward the sea, commemorating his historic voyages and connection to the city.
